What are the typical daily responsibilities of a sterile processing assistant?

As a Sterile Processing Assistant, your daily responsibilities include cleaning, disinfecting, and sterilizing surgical instruments and medical equipment, assembling instrument trays, and maintaining proper documentation of sterilization processes. You will also be responsible for inspecting instruments for damage and ensuring they are stored correctly before being distributed to various hospital or clinical departments. The role often involves working closely with surgical teams and other healthcare staff to anticipate instrument needs and provide support in a timely manner. This position requires strict adherence to infection control protocols and attention to detail to ensure patient safety. You may work shifts including evenings or weekends, as hospitals and clinics require these services around the clock.

What is a sterile processing assistant?

A Sterile Processing Assistant is responsible for cleaning, sterilizing, and preparing medical instruments and equipment used in healthcare settings. They ensure all tools are properly disinfected, stored, and distributed to various departments to prevent infections and maintain patient safety. Their duties also include monitoring sterilization processes, maintaining inventory, and following strict infection control protocols. This role is essential in hospitals, surgical centers, and other medical facilities to support healthcare professionals in providing safe patient care.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a sterile processing assistant, and why are they important?

Sterile Processing Assistants require attention to detail, basic knowledge of infection control procedures,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ent; some employers may prefer completion of a sterile processing certification program. Familiarity with sterilization equipment, tracking systems, and compliance with standards like those from AAMI or IAHCSMM is often needed. Strong time management, communication skills, and the ability to work collaboratively help individuals excel in fast-paced hospital or clinic settings. These qualifications are vital to ensure the safe preparation and distribution of medical instruments, protecting both staff and patients from potential infections.

POSITION SUMMARY:
Responsible for de-contamination, processing, assembling and sterilizing instruments and equipment. Responsible for the disinfection and restocking of Isolation, Emergency Carts and other patient care equipment. Works within the guidelines for infection control, JCAHO, OSHA and AAMI to assure sterility of supplies, to provide and maintain necessary levels. Provides leadership and expertise to staff members in the absence of Management. Communicates efficiently with staff. Reports to Sterile Processing Manager.
